Similar images recognition based on a visual Cortex approach - masterthesis application.

A First look at my MasterThesisApplication.

Main Topic: Similar images recogniotion based on a Visual Cortex approach.

Idea: 1 Filter images using a Gabor Filter. 2 Simulate a VFA to extract borders. 3 Try to create complex borders. 4 Try to build features without 'corners'. 5 Try to extract object according to the 4 and the colours. 6* Search for similar images :D.

v0.1.4 27.05.2010 X TODO gabor Filter Fine Step as param.....

  • Sinus Filter idea reworked. Actualy, when You want to filter the thics from an image, first of all a STDDEV is counted on the image part, when the value is bigger than the border value (-l parameter) then sinus filtering is applied. when not, the image part is painted white. v0.0.7 14.05.2010

  • Corrected the -v function, to allow fileHandler - before -v caused to remove the fileHandler and no logs were saved - only shown...
  • Tuned the filter, because Gabor not only shows borders when the value is big, but also when it is low (normaly it would take 2 the time, to filter with a negative version of the filter Matrix), therfore a if (valueAfterfilteringForPixel <0){ valueAfterfilteringForPixel = -valueAfterfilteringForPixel; } is the desired solution.
